The Reserve Bank of India (RBI), on November 28, 2025, issued the Reserve Bank of India (Rural Co-operative Banks – Undertaking of Financial Services) Directions, 2025.
The following has been stated:-
• An RCB shall be permitted to undertake insurance business as corporate agent without risk participation, subject to their fulfilling the following terms and conditions:
• An RCB shall be a Scheduled or licensed State Co-operative Bank (SCB) or a licensed District Central Co-operative Bank (DCCB);
• An RCB shall have a minimum positive net worth [real or exchangeable value of paid-up capital and reserves as defined in Section 11 of the Banking Regulation Act, 1949(AACS)] of ₹50 crore as per the latest NABARD Inspection Report;
• An RCB shall have earned net profit for the last three years and shall not have any accumulated losses;
